Kitakyushu ramen is well-represented at Canal City Hakata’s Raumen Stadium 2. Stylistically, Kokura ramen shops might not be all that different from their famous neighbors to the southwest, but blow-for-blow, Murasaki is one noodler that can definitely hold its own against the Hakata elite!

tasty things two

by rameniac | 11 May 2008



The Umaimono Gourmet Fair is back, and Mitsuwa is spreading the love coast to coast! This year's "tasty things" food fest will spotlight shinasoba (Chinese noodles) from Yokohama's Kujiraken and feature a return appearance by Chibaki-ya, which should most definitely wow with a rare take on "shark's fin ramen." Beef Tongue from Tsukasa in Sendai and takoyaki octopus balls from festival stalwart Kukuru round out the lineup. The fun starts this Thursday. escaping to new york

by rameniac | 20 Mar 2008


Gridskipper scoops rameniac! Just kidding, those guys are alright by me. But alas, I couldn't make it out to New York City this past Tuesday, so you'll just have to take their word for it: Ippudo's sneak preview opening party was a star-studded affair featuring founder Shigemi "the Ramen King" Kawahara and appearances by the trademark akamaru and shiromaru tonkotsu ramen that we've all come to know and lust after. I bet these bowls simply rolled right out of limos trailed by paparazzi, kind of like the M&M dudes. Oh wait, you mean they're not real? Ah, but Ippudo is, and the restaurant will be soft-opening over the next week and a half. Chopsticks at the ready. On your mark, get set... go!
